Hi, I am attempting to connect an Arduino Due to Matlab R2015b on my Ubuntu 14.04 host. The first time I entered
a = arduino('/dev/ttyACM','Due')
I got an error message
Please make sure the board is supported and the port and board type are correct.
after searching around, I managed to get my board recognized by adding a symbol link under /dev and creating an java.opt file.
However now, after typing in
a = arduino('/dev/ttyACMUSB','Due','Traceon',true)
the following error message pops up.
Updating server code on board Due (/dev/ttyACMUSB). Please wait.
Internal error: The initialization of the server code is incorrect.
Any suggestion will be appreciated.
